Handing off the Slatemap tile cache to Priya before the sync. Current state: L2 cache hit rate ~82%, eviction storms on zoom levels 14–16 still unresolved. Workaround in place: pinned hot tiles for the Brindleport region. Don't touch the TTL config until the invalidation fix lands — it masks a race in the render queue. Remaining tasks, benchmarks, and the eviction-storm investigation notes are all collected on the internal page below.

runbook for tahag-fajep: https://confluence.lumicsys.internal/pages/display/browse/display

Hey, before we cut the release: I added lint rules for SQL files under `migrations/` because the Quillbase incident last sprint came from an unquoted identifier. The new checks run in CI and block merge on uppercase keywords, missing semicolons, and implicit cross joins. It's a bit strict but better than another 2 a.m. rollback. One ask — the rule thresholds are tunable, and I'd like your sign-off on the defaults before this ships. Here's what I landed on for the initial config.

tuning constants:
PRIORITIES = {
    "casdor": 410,
    "belion": 28,
    "jorax": 44,
}

First-day checklist, Fenwright site: the new intern cohort arrives at 09:00 and will share the ground-floor induction room with visiting contractors that morning. Expect extra noise and queueing at the front desk. Contractors should arrive by 08:30 to sign in ahead of the group. Once signed in, proceed to the workshop corridor using the entry code below.

door code, bafog-kawip: bdg-HQ-8